Introduction to Internal Combustion Engines

Internal combustion engines convert chemical energy from fuel into mechanical energy through a series of controlled explosions. These engines are classified into two main types: spark-ignition (SI) engines, which use gasoline, and compression-ignition (CI) engines, which use diesel. Each type has its unique characteristics and applications, making them suitable for different uses.
